With the localization of DCPD-RIM raw materials, China's PDCPD industry has experienced rapid development. Currently, molding companies have transitioned from intermittent production dependent on weather conditions (less production in winter and summer) to production under all climatic conditions. However, many companies lack the necessary hardware facilities to meet the production requirements for PDCPD-RIM, leading to numerous defects during the molding process, especially in cold winter weather. Special reminders are as follows:
DCPD-RIM composite raw materials are heterogeneous mixtures primarily composed of DCPD。 Prolonged static storage can cause stratification, particularly in cold weather, where crystallization may occur, leading to separation. Therefore, in low-temperature conditions, raw materials should be preheated in a constant-temperature room at 25°C for 1–3 days in advance. Before opening the containers, they should be thoroughly rolled and shaken (or using a specialized rolling mixer) to ensure uniform feeding and accurate formulation proportions.
The injection material temperature control range should be maintained at 23±3°C. If the injection temperature is too low, the viscosity of Components A and B will increase significantly, affecting injection feeding and leading to inaccurate metering or imbalanced injection ratios. Additionally, low injection temperatures can result in incomplete molecular encapsulation reactions, increased bubble defects, severely reduced curing degrees, multi-directional curing, decreased part performance, amplified part odor, and mold fouling, among other issues.
If the production environment temperature is too low, the injection cycle will cause the raw materials in the equipment pipelines to cool too quickly. Relying solely on temperature control units is insufficient to maintain the raw material temperature. It is recommended to insulate the equipment and pipelines and place the entire injection system in an environment maintained at 15–30°C to ensure smooth production.
Four recommendations:
① Establish a constant-temperature room for raw material pre-treatment.
② Implement a rolling operation mechanism and use specialized rolling mixing equipment.
③ Apply insulation treatment to injection equipment and pipelines.
④ Maintain an appropriate ambient temperature in the workshop production equipment operation area.
